10Ice Wraiths
Ice wraiths are a type of translucent snake-like creature inhabiting the icy, snow-covered regions of Skyrim that tend to gather around old stone monuments. In Nordic tradition, young men would often spend weeks in the mountains hunting ice wraiths as a rite of passage, and ifSkyrimplayers wish to join the Stormcloaks they are tasked with a similar mission at Serpentstone Isle.
What exactly these creatures are, and their origins, remains a mystery. They appear to be formed of ice by nature magic, but are not entirely incorporeal, as they can inflict disease and leave behind teeth when slain.

9Briarhearts
Briarhearts are a commonboss in Forsworn-infested dungeons, and can make for challenging foes. Quests around the Reach explore the lore behind these unusual enemies, andThe Elder Scrolls Onlineelaborates on their nature further.
Briarhearts are created when skilled warriors undergo a gruesome ritual typically performed by Hagravens, in which their own heart is cut out and replaced by a seed from a Briar Heart tree, imbued with an ancient magic. They give their lives for this transformation, and are reawakened as powerful, fearless warriors driven by rage - their sole purpose being to violently defend their clan.

8Spriggans
Spriggans are a mysterious type of nature spirit, often found inhabiting forests and groves throughout Tamriel, acting as guardians over natural spaces and the creatures that dwell within them.

Spriggans are often associated with Kynareth, and they are revered yet dangerous creatures. Yet despite their hostility, they are not evil and live only to protect the wilds, and may live in harmony with those who respect nature and keep their distance.

6The Ideal Masters
ManyElder Scrollsfans would have been introduced to the Ideal Masters in theDawnguardDLC, but they actually featured earlier in the 1997Elder Scrollsspin-offBattlespire. They have no true physical form, but they often appear as large crystals, and they rule over the Soul Cairn where those who have their souls trapped in a soul gem reside for eternity.
The Ideal Masters were originally necromancers from the earliest days of Tamriel, who became so powerful they eventually transcended their mortal existence and created their own realm in Oblivion, where they keep souls granted to them by enchanters in exchange for power.

5The Reaper
Not much is known about the Reaper or his origins, butSkyrimplayers can summon and fight him while visiting the Soul Cairn during theDawnguardDLC quest line. He is a ghostly being dressed like an executioner wielding a heavy axe, and he can be a formidable foe.
He has his own lairin the Soul Cairnand serves the Ideal Masters, but his purpose is shrouded in mystery. He may in fact be some form of Daedra, due to the fact he drops a Daedra heart when he is defeated.

4Wisps & Wispmothers
InSkyrim, wisps often indicate the presence of a powerful wispmother, a type of feminine spirit shrouded in icy mist that uses frost magic to viciously defend any who trespass in their territory. They are some ofthe toughest enemies in Skyrim, but their true origin is unknown. One theory suggests, however, that wispmothers are a type of lich from an ancient culture similar to Dragon Priests, or perhaps the remnants of the Snow Elf people who lived in Skyrim before Ysgramor’s people drove them out.

Another theory proposes that they are elemental spirits of snow, ice, and mist, similar in nature to spriggans. However, this theory may be debated due to the fact that not all wisps and wispmothers are encountered in snowy regions. In Valenwood, the appearance of a wisp is said to foretell rains, and is taken as a good omen.
3The Pale Lady
The Pale Lady is a named, unique wispmother encountered by the player in Frostmere Crypt. She is no different from other wispmothers besides her name, but she is spoken of in the in-game book Lost Legends, which theorises that she may potentially be a Snow Elf sorceress called Aumriel, an enemy of Ysgramor’s heirs sealed away long ago.
If true, the Pale Lady’s origin would lend support to the theory that wispmothers are the remnants of an ancient First-Era civilisation - the liches or spirits of powerful Snow Elf mages.

2Falmer
The grotesque, goblin-like monsters found inSkyrim’s Dwemer ruins were once a proudrace of Snow Elvesinhabiting Skyrim - but when Ysgramor and his Companions came from Atmora with a lust for vengeance, the Snow Elves were forced out of their homes and taken in by the Dwemer, who enslaved and blinded them with a toxin. How they became the twisted forms of their old selves commonly encountered inSkyrim, however, is a mystery.
A large statue depicting the Falmer’s original form can be found in Irkngthand, and two uncorrupted Snow Elves can be met inSkyrim’sDawnguardDLC. One of them hints at the possibility that other isolated conclaves of Snow Elves exist throughout Tamriel, but none can be found inSkyrim, leaving fans with questions that may only be answered byThe Elder Scrolls 6.

1Dwemer Animunculi
Deep withinSkyrim’s many Dwarven ruins, unusual machines still work despite the disappearance oftheir Dwemer masters. Some exist to maintain and repair the old ruins, while others defend them against any intruder.
Dwemer constructs may appear to be something out of a sci-fi game, but they are in fact magical creatures, powered by soul gems. That they are powered by souls makes one wonder how conscious these robotic creatures actually are, and futureElder Scrollsinstallments are likely to reveal more about them.
